✦ Synopsis


C3G, a human guanine nucleotide releasing protein for Ras protein, was mapped to human chromosome 9q34.3 by fluorescence in situ hybridization with R-banded chromosomes. C3G was originally identified as one of the CRK-binding proteins, similar to c-abl (9q34.1). Our result suggests that the downstream factors of Crk are localized in close proximity on chromosome 9.
